19.2 oz. can from HEB in San Antonio, TX. Pours a cloudy applesauce color with a huge white head and annoyingly great retention. Very good lacing too. Strong grapefruit aroma. The flavor is not as strong as the nose. Relatively mellow grapefruit flavor with similar mellow bitterness. More of a hazy pale ale versus a hazy IPA. Medium body and medium carbonation. Pretty smooth too.

This 12 oz can was bought back in the summer at the closest HEB supermarket. I'm done with some leaf raking, time for refreshment. The scent is close to that of a margarita, I'll grant them that. Lime, agave, a little hint of booze. The drink is in line with that, more of the lime along with a tequila taste. Not very sweet or bitter, nothing really stands out. Not a bad malt liquor version of a margarita but I liked Steel Reserve's effort a lot more.
